Visa reported first-quarter fiscal 2026 earnings per share of $3.31, surpassing the consensus estimate of $3.16 by 4.82%. Specific revenue figures were not provided in this data set, but the strong earnings beat highlights the company’s solid operational performance. Despite the positive surprise, shares edged down 0.68% in after-hours trading, possibly reflecting profit-taking or broader market caution.
